Android - 将背景颜色设置为白色,显示为青色

时间:2015-04-09 13:50:20

标签: android android-layout

我正在尝试将所有活动的默认背景颜色设置为白色,但它似乎无法在Jelly Bean上正常工作(青色出来)。我认为这可能与V4 appcompat FragmentActivity有关(因为标准活动似乎很好)。

我在styles.xml中所做的是:

<style name="AppTheme" parent="@android:style/Theme.Holo.Light">
    <item name="android:windowBackground">@android:color/white</item>
    <item name="android:colorBackgroundCacheHint">@android:color/white</item>
    <item name="android:colorBackground">@android:color/white</item>
 </style>

1 个答案:

答案 0 :(得分:1)

在值下的资源文件夹中,创建一个名为color.xml的新XML文件(如果该文件尚不存在)。然后为颜色xml文件添加新颜色。

<?xml version="1.0" encoding="utf-8"?>
<resources>
    <color name="white">#FFFFFF</color>
</resources>

删除&#34; android:&#34;在你的xml中,它应该变成白色。

<style name="AppTheme" parent="@android:style/Theme.Holo.Light">
    <item name="android:windowBackground">@color/white</item>
    <item name="android:colorBackgroundCacheHint">@color/white</item>
    <item name="android:colorBackground">@color/white</item>
 </style>